" HR teaching team are amazing, Psychology team have a very different way of working so it can be hard to float between the two! Parking is horrendous, more car parks are definitely needed. You can get the park and ride/uni bus but as someone who is more comfortable having their car with them, I had to go into uni at 8am everyday just to get a parking space, its also £85 for a season ticket! " The staff went above and beyond. They were knowledgeable, passionate, and understanding. However the facilities were often lacking, such as limited room for sports and clubs and a lack of specialised communal student areas, such as there being no student union bar and very limited space in the library, both for traditional studying and at computer terminals. " A good multicultural uni with good staff and facilities. Studying here is not difficult and if you are putting in the effort, it is relatively easy to get good grades. People who have to repeat years/courses really have only themselves to blame. This lack of challenge means that in practice you don't learn a lot. The social life is great and in spring/summer you get the benefits of the seaside. The cost of living is also superb- most things are within walking distance, therefore I haven't used public transport at all. There is a balance of places to work/cost of rent and the uni provides a free bus for people living a bit further. The current gym is quite bad, but they are opening a new one next year. "
